Job description
Overview:
The Data Analyst will ensure the execution of our analytics platform and measure the impact of our efforts. He or she reviews detailed information, analyzes data in terms of specific business goals, and displays findings in simple, meaningful, and actionable formats consistent with our brand. The Data Analyst creates and refines analytical tools that benefit our clients and takes responsibility and ownership for the accurate and timely production of team reports.
Responsibilities:

ANALYTICS


  • Analyzes and compiles various reports, including but not limited to: Loss Projections, Reserve/Collateral Analysis, Loss Analysis, Experience Modification Projections and Analysis
  • Prepares loss experience reports for forecasting, trending and results analysis
  • Performs statistical, cost and financial analysis of data reported in various formats
  • Creates customized dashboards when requested by production team
  • Assists with the administration of Alternative Risk Programs


EXECUTION OF CLIENT SERVICE

  • Works with Producer(s), service team, and other internal departments to successfully execute Assurance’s service strategy
  • Works with internal departments to ensure cohesiveness and that the client’s needs are handled quickly and effectively
  • Leverages insurance knowledge and communication skills to explain coverage terms, program options, and other issues to clients as needed
  • Effectively manages time to ensure workload is prioritized, client needs are addressed, and Assurance’s expectations on client service and business process are met


DATA AND PROCESS INTEGRITY


  • Consistently follows client service workflows and appropriately engages internal resources such as process support team, procedure manuals and reporting tools to ensure efficiency and accuracy of execution
  • Achieves desired levels of data completeness and process integrity by consistently meeting activity timelines, quality metrics, and goals


PEER RELATIONSHIPS


  • Participates in ongoing scheduled meetings with Analytics team to discuss accounts, renewals, service needs, service platform, etc.
  • Communicates effectively with team members and provides timely and complete information to allow them to establish positive client relationships and efficiently manage their processes and workload
  • Develops successful and effective working relationships with Producers, Account Executives, Client Service Representatives, service team members, managers, carriers, and members of other departments
Qualifications:
REQUIRED:

  • Upon hire, Producers License for Property/Casualty
  • Advanced skill in Microsoft Excel
  • 1+ year of insurance experience

PREFERRED:
  • BS/BA in insurance & risk management, business administration, accounting, finance, economics or mathematics
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ite
  • Knowledge of insurance analytics concepts and tools

About Assurance

Assurance, a Marsh & McLennan Agency LLC, company, is a full-service brokerage providing business insurance, employee benefits, private client insurance, and retirement services to businesses and individuals across the country. Assurance operates as Marsh & McLennan Agency’s Midwest regional headquarters.
